Federal Communications Commission Consolidated Reporting Act of 2012
H.R. 3310 — 112th Congress (2011–2012)
- Summary
- To amend the Communications Act of 1934 to consolidate the reporting obligations of the Federal Communications Commission in order to improve congressional oversight and reduce reporting burdens. (by CRS)

Introduced 11/02/2011 Referred to Committee Passed House 5/30/2012 - Bill History
-
Chamber/Committee Motion Date Result currently selected House On motion to suspend the rules and pass the bill, as amended Agreed to by voice vote. 5/30/2012 PASSED by voice vote Action Date Description Introduced 11/02/2011 11/02/2011 Referred to the House Committee on Energy and Commerce. 11/04/2011 Referred to the Subcommittee on Communications and Technology. 11/09/2011 Subcommittee Consideration and Mark-up Session Held. 11/09/2011 Forwarded by Subcommittee to Full Committee (Amended) by Voice Vote . 3/05/2012 Committee Consideration and Mark-up Session Held. 3/06/2012 Committee Consideration and Mark-up Session Held. Put on a legislative calendar 3/06/2012 Ordered to be Reported (Amended) by Voice Vote. 4/16/2012 Reported (Amended) by the Committee on Energy and Commerce. H. Rept. 112-443. Put on a legislative calendar 4/16/2012 Placed on the Union Calendar, Calendar No. 310. 5/30/2012 Mr. Scalise moved to suspend the rules and pass the bill, as amended. 5/30/2012 Considered under suspension of the rules. 5/30/2012 DEBATE - The House proceeded with forty minutes of debate on H.R. 3310. currently selected House Vote on Passage 5/30/2012 On motion to suspend the rules and pass the bill, as amended Agreed to by voice vote. 5/30/2012 Motion to reconsider laid on the table Agreed to without objection. 6/04/2012 Received in the Senate and Read twice and referred to the Committee on Commerce, Science, and Transportation.
